Located on a private stretch of beach on
Tumon Bay in
Guam, the
Pacific Islands Club sits
three kilometers from the Pleasure Island Shopping District. The
Guam International Airport is eight kilometers from the resort.
One of the largest in the area, the resort features a water park
and

extensive sports
facilities.
Guests have access to a pool, private beach, full- service health
spa and complimentary airport transportation. The
resort also offers a daily, complimentary activities program for
children ages 4-11. In-room childcare is also available for a fee.
For adults, a wide range of complimentary activities is provided at
the Pacific Islands Club, including kayaking, windsurfing, water
volleyball, archery, golf and diving. Soothing massages are also
available at the spa.
The pulsating beat of drums can be experienced at the hotel's "Pacific
Fantasies Dinner Show," a celebration of life in the tropical islands.
Guests can marvel at the waterfalls of fire cascading down the Royal
Tower, exquisite lighting, exotically dressed queen walking on water
and the acrobat who dances amid blazing knives. Meals can be enjoyed
at any of the seven full-service restaurants.

The Pacific Islands Club features 784 guestrooms and seven suites that
offer balconies with ocean views, complimentary bottled water,
refrigerators, high-speed Internet access, in-room safes, cable
television, minibars and coffeemakers. |
